Overview

The Punchbowl is the second oldest pub in Mayfair, and it prides itself on offering a warm and welcoming space for customers to meet and relax. Its tucked-away spot belies its central London location, and inside, there are a few different dining options, including in the pub itself, the dining room or the private dining area.

Where is Punchbowl located?

Walking distance from London's Oxford Street, The Punchbowl is located on a quiet residential road in the heart of Mayfair.

What cuisine is on offer at Punchbowl?

The Punchbowl's cooking style is Modern British, and there is a comprehensive wine list to complement the menus.

What is the signature dish at Punchbowl?

The ale-battered fish and chips is a classic at The Punchbowl, and there is a great range of wines to complement the menu.

What makes a meal at Punchbowl unique?

All dishes are prepared using only the very best locally-sourced produce, in order to guarantee the quality of the food that is served here.

Other Information

The Punchbowl dates back to 1729, and is one of the oldest pubs in this part of London. More recently, it has been owned by Guy Ritchie.
